A suburb of Manchester, Bedford is an affluent town in Hillsborough County, New Hampshire. It was established as Narragansett No. 5 in 1733, set aside for soldiers who fought against the Narragansett Indians in Rhode Island. Before it was incorporated as Bedford in 1750, it was also known as Souhegan East. The town was first settled on what is now known as Hawthorne Drive, around 1737. Bedford is bounded by the town of Goffstown and the city of Manchester to the north, by Manchester to the east, Merrimack to the south, and the towns of Amherst and New Boston to the west.
